Big Background Behind Small Houses:Design Practices in Different Contexts
Over the years,the practice and research of rural construction projects have continued.The revitalization of rural areas and the beautiful rural action have become active experimental fields for contemporary architects.The construction types of homestays,inns,and convenience facilities have allowed a group of architects to show their skills.The design practice of architects going to the countryside seems to be a compulsory course for this generation of young architects.When it comes to the countryside,it is always associated with nature and rural scenery,as well as the busy and noisy atmosphere in rural enterprises,in addition to field work.In the sparse rural environment of architecture,novel buildings can increase the recognition and vitality of the location,and also make up for some functional space deficiencies.Generally speaking,the biggest background of such buildings is the vast natural scenery of the countryside,which is also mixed with the humanistic memory of the village or township.Understanding this background and experiencing the contextual language plays an important role in design creation.This article combines the author's own practical work and shares the thoughts and explorations in the design process through two different background rural inns.
